Output d390c0c91da759da23b481844112323c4fc74d0ebdd0ae144aca4696880c00f7:2

value
21877966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e3314c21419872fd8ee5cc3831ec43846add28f OP_EQUAL
address
MLs3Nr2uoEg7GTiSap4SP3L1fnAREeX54M
transaction
d390c0c91da759da23b481844112323c4fc74d0ebdd0ae144aca4696880c00f7
spent
true